Three police officers and six militants killed in Turkey raid

In Yalova, Turkey, a raid on a suspected house killed three police officers and six militants. During the raid, eight police and one security officer were injured.

All the militants who died were Turkish citizens, and five women and six children were found alive in the house. In the past month, 138 suspects were arrested and 108 addresses were checked across the country.

The operation lasted several hours; smoke and fire were seen near the house, and police took control of the area. President Tayyip Erdogan expressed condolences to the families of the police and said the fight against the dangerous group will continue.

Such operations are increasing in Turkey as the group has become active again. Attacks in 2015-2017 posed serious threats, and Turkey was a route for militants during the Syria war.
